How much do entry level computer information technology j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 11, 2026, the average yearly pay for entry level computer information technology in Alabama is $43,777.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$34,400.00 and $50,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an entry level computer information technology?

An Entry Level Computer Information Technology job is a starting position in the IT field, typically requiring basic technical skills and knowledge of computer systems, networking, or software. These roles often include technical support, system administration, or help desk support. Employers may seek candidates with certifications like CompTIA A+ or a degree in IT-related fields. Responsibilities can include troubleshooting hardware and software issues, assisting with network setups, and managing basic cybersecurity tasks. These jobs provide valuable hands-on experience and a foundation for career growth in IT.

What are typical daily responsibilities for someone in an entry level computer information technology role?

In an Entry Level Computer Information Technology position, your daily tasks may include diagnosing and resolving hardware or software issues, assisting end-users, maintaining system and network functionality, and updating technical documentation. You might also install or configure devices, monitor cybersecurity alerts, and support routine IT maintenance activities under the supervision of more senior staff. Collaboration with teammates and other departments is often part of the job, ensuring business needs are met efficiently. These experiences help you develop valuable troubleshooting and communication skills while laying the groundwork for future IT career advancement.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in an entry level computer information technology position?

To succeed in an Entry Level Computer Information Technology position, you typically need foundational knowledge in computer systems, networking, troubleshooting, and a relevant associate's or bachelor's degree. Familiarity with operating systems (such as Windows and Linux), basic networking tools, and certifications like CompTIA A+ or Network+ are commonly required. Strong analytical thinking, communication skills, and an eagerness to learn make candidates stand out. These skills are critical for effectively supporting technology users, resolving technical issues, and adapting to new systems in a dynamic IT environment.

Do entry level computer information technology jobs still exist?

Yes, entry-level computer information technology jobs continue to be available, often requiring basic skills in hardware, software, and networking, along with certifications like CompTIA A+ or Network+. These roles typically involve troubleshooting, support, and maintenance tasks in various organizations and are essential for building experience in the IT field.

How to get an entry level computer information technology job with no experience?

To secure an entry-level computer information technology job with no experience, focus on building foundational skills through online courses, certifications like CompTIA A+ or Network+, and hands-on practice with hardware and software. Internships, volunteering, or personal projects can also demonstrate your abilities to employers and improve your chances of getting hired.

What are the easiest entry-level computer information technology jobs?

Entry-level computer information technology jobs that are generally considered easier to start include help desk technician, IT support specialist, and computer support technician. These roles typically require basic troubleshooting skills, familiarity with common operating systems, and customer service abilities, often with minimal certification requirements such as CompTIA A+.

Job description

Company Description

Situated in Arab, Alabama, Hyco Alabama, LLC is a U.S. manufacturer of telescoping single and double-acting hydraulic cylinders.


Job Description

The IT Support Technician is the first line of support for users both in the office and manufacturing/production environment. This position will provide support for and maintain in-house devices and computer systems. This includes installing, diagnosing, repairing, maintaining and upgrading hardware and equipment while ensuring optimal workstation performance. With a high level of customer service and sense of urgency, you will respond to work requests in-person throughout the manufacturing plant.

D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

    Local IT support for the Alabama plant - 1st level end-user support
    Operation of local data center (servers and applications)
    Cooperation with Corporate IT and Implementation of Corporate IT Guidelines
    Operation of local IT infrastructure (i.e. network, firewalls, switches, phone system, etc.)
    Assure continuity of the computer system for all system users
    Install selected software and hardware products
    Work closely with vendors to ensure continuity of service and purchase of local IT equipment
    Stay abreast of the latest developments in MIS technology
    Provide technical assistance and advice to users as needed
    Maximize opportunities which help HYCO achieve its core objectives.

Qualifications

EDUCATION / EXPERIENCE REQUIRED 

    Associate degree in Computer Science
    2+ years of experience as a computer specialist
    SAP Basic Skills: User Rights Management, ABAP
    Skills in the Modules PP+QM
    Customizing Skills in SAP
    Experience with day to day server operations.
